Carnival of Santiago de Cuba
©

Carnival of Santiago de Cuba

📍 Santiago de Cuba

🎭 Event

Late July (usually July 21–27), 7-day street celebration, the largest and most historic carnival in Cuba. Attracting international cultural tourists, it features massive parades of elaborate floats, 'comparsa' dance troupes, and loud 'conga' percussion bands. Highly family-friendly during the daytime 'Carnaval Infantil' which includes specialized children's parades and traditional sweets.

Carretera Granma (Circuito Sur de Oriente)
©

Carretera Granma (Circuito Sur de Oriente)

📍 Santiago de Cuba

🚗 Road Trip

187km coastal highway (approx. 5–6 hours) running from Santiago de Cuba to Pilón along the southern coast. This paved route is known as the 'Big Sur of the Caribbean' for its dramatic intersection of the Sierra Maestra mountains and the sea, though it requires cautious driving due to potholes and coastal erosion.

La Farola
©

La Farola

📍 Cajobabo

🚗 Road Trip

55km paved mountain pass (approx. 1.5–2 hours) connecting Guantánamo and Baracoa. Considered one of the seven wonders of Cuban engineering, the route features 11 suspension-style viaducts and rises to 600 meters at Alto de Cotilla, offering panoramic views of the Sierra del Purial and the Caribbean Sea.

Pico Turquino Trail
©

Pico Turquino Trail

📍 Bartolomé Masó

🥾 Hiking & Cycling

26km challenging 2-day trek through the Sierra Maestra reaching Cuba's highest peak at 1,974m. Requires an overnight stay at the Aguada de Joaquín camp. Total elevation gain is approximately 1,000m from the Alto de Naranjo start point. Guided tours are mandatory and can be arranged via Ecotur.

El Yunque de Baracoa Trail
©

El Yunque de Baracoa Trail

📍 Baracoa

🥾 Hiking & Cycling

8km moderate to challenging day hike to the summit of Cuba's iconic flat-topped mountain. Typical duration is 4-5 hours with an elevation gain of 575m. The trail can be very muddy; guides are required from the base at Campismo El Yunque. Features views of Baracoa and the Toa River.

La Gran Piedra Scenic Road

La Gran Piedra Scenic Road

📍 Santiago de Cuba

🚗 Road Trip

14km paved mountain ascent (approx. 45 minutes) starting near Siboney beach. The road features 459 hairpin turns and steep gradients as it climbs 1,225 meters to a massive volcanic rock. It offers breathtaking vistas of the Baconao Park and the coastline, often passing through cloud forest layers.

Road to Santo Domingo

Road to Santo Domingo

📍 Bartolomé Masó

🚗 Road Trip

20km paved but exceptionally steep mountain road (approx. 45 minutes) leading from Bartolomé Masó into the heart of the Sierra Maestra. With inclines reaching 35%, this route provides access to the Pico Turquino trailhead and offers stunning vistas of the high peaks and coffee plantations.
